Predictive Model to Calculate the Risk of RBC Transfusion in Elective Brain Tumours Resections (TScoreBTR)

TScoreBTR
Start date: March 21, 2021
Phase:
Study type: Observational

To validate a predictive model for the risk of receiving RBCs in this population. This model uses four preoperative values (haemoglobin levels, tumour volume, previous craniotomy in the same spot, and number of craniotomies foreseen). The investigators would like to create an online data collection tool and calculator.

HEMOglobin Transfusion Threshold in Traumatic Brain Injury OptimizatioN: The HEMOTION Trial

HEMOTION
Start date: August 31, 2017
Phase: N/A
Study type: Interventional

Most trauma deaths are related to traumatic brain injury (TBI). Although the management of patients has improved, mortality remains unacceptably high, and half of survivors of moderate and severe TBI are left with major functional impairment. Current management guidelines are based on limited evidence and practice is highly variable. Most acutely ill patients with TBI will develop anemia, which may decrease oxygen delivery to a fragile brain. While clinical practice is moving towards transfusing at low hemoglobin (Hb) levels, experts have expressed concerns regarding restrictive strategies, which may adversely affect clinical outcomes in TBI. Our primary objective is to evaluate the effect of red blood cell (RBC) transfusion thresholds on neurological functional outcome. We hypothesize that a liberal transfusion strategy improves outcomes compared to a restrictive strategy.

Adjusted Calculation of Heparin and Protamin Dosing and Correlation With Postoperative Bleeding and Transfusions

Start date: April 2016
Phase: Phase 4
Study type: Interventional

The study will compare a novel calculation model (HeProCalc AB) with a standard weight-based and activated clotting time adjusted calculation for the dosing of Heparin and protamine and assess the impact on postoperative bleeding and blood transfusions after cardiac surgery.
